Centre refuses development funds to reduce power sector debt

The Finance Division has refused to allocate funds under the Public Sector Development Programme (PSDP) in the ongoing fiscal year for reduction in loans of the power sector. During discussions in a recent meeting of the Economic Coordination Committee (ECC), the Power Division highlighted the background of the proposal. It told the forum that for loan adjustments, the authorisation of the Ministry of Planning was required. It said that PSDP allocation, in particular, was needed to reduce the loan portion, adding that it should be a non-cash adjustment. The Finance Division cited the limited fiscal space available in the current PSDP and suggested that the Power Division should re-submit the proposal in consultation with the Economic Affairs Division and the Ministry of Planning.
